过去我们一直在探讨促进运动神经元(MN)损伤后恢复的因素和方法,曾用 HRP轴突逆行输送法观察到针刺能促进舌下神经(运动神经)及桡神经(其运动神经纤维)的再生。但针刺对 MN 胞体损伤后的恢复,对它们在中枢神经系内的存活及再生是否有利尚须研究。据报导将3~6周龄大鼠的舌下神经切断一周后,舌下神经核内 MN胞体数目明显减少。通过针刺对舌下神经切断后舌下神经核内 MN
It was reported previously that acupuncture promotes regeneration of rat's peripheral nerve.In order to study the effect of acupuncture on recovery of motoncuronal lesion and regeneration of central nervous system,we studied the effect of acupuncture on neuronal loss induced by axotomy in the rat hypoglo- ssal nuclei,A total of 6 pairs of rats (acupunctured and controls in pairs) were used,(each pair of)the rats were paired of the same litter and sex.After the right hypoglossal nerves were severed,rats were reared for 14 days.In this period,we gave acupuncture therapy to the acupunctured rats but nothing to the controls,After perfusion,serial paraffin sections of brain stems of rats were cut and stained with cresyl violet,Serial sections per rat were used for counting the perikaryon of the hypoglossal nuclei,The reduced percentage of neuronal population followed axotomy was calculated,It was found that neuro- nal loss was less severe in acupunctured rats,Difference in the redueed percentage of neuronal population between acupunctured rats and controls was significant statistically,it was shown that acupuncture increased survival of lesioned neurons,and thus acupuncture may be helpful to the recovery of neu- ronal lesion.The detailed mechanism is going to be explored.
